Scope
The Internal Investigator is responsible for conducting independent, objective, and thorough internal investigations related to behavioral, ethical, and compliance matters within a publicly traded company. This role operates in accordance with U.S. Department of Justice (DOJ) guidelines, applicable laws and regulations, and the company’s internal policies and code of ethics. The Investigator will work closely with leadership at all levels while maintaining professionalism, discretion, and independence.
